Clefairy was one of the first Kanto Pokémon to break the standard level-up pattern, evolving through an item instead of hitting a set level. That detail tripped up plenty of trainers in the original Red, Blue, and Green releases, and the same method still applies today across modern Switch titles.
Quick answer: Use a Moon Stone on Clefairy to evolve it into Clefable. To get Clefairy in the first place, level up Cleffa with high friendship.
The Clefairy evolution line
The full family runs three stages and stays pure Fairy-type the whole way (it was Normal-type before Generation VI). Each step uses a different trigger, so you control the timing on both ends.
| Stage | Pokémon | How it evolves |
|---|---|---|
| Baby | Cleffa | Level up with high friendship |
| First | Clefairy | Use a Moon Stone |
| Final | Clefable | — |

Add to Google Preferences →Where to catch Cleffa
Cleffa first arrived in Generation II and only needs a regular Poké Ball to catch. It is optional if your goal is just Clefable, but it rounds out the Pokédex. Here is where it appears on Switch.
| Game | Locations |
|---|---|
| Sword and Shield | Rolling Fields, Hammerlocke Hills; with Isle of Armor: Fields of Honor, Insular Sea, Forest of Focus, Soothing Wetlands |
|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l | Mount Coronet, Trophy Garden |
| Legends: Arceus | Cobalt Coastlands (mass outbreaks), Coronet Highlands (Fabled Spring) |
| Scarlet and Violet | Indigo Disk DLC: Reveler’s Road, Oni Mountain, Infernal Pass, Kitakami Halls, Crystal Pool |
| Legends: Z-A | Vert Sector 3, Bleu Sector 4, Magenta Sector 1, Rouge Sector 5, Jaune Sector 11 and Wild Zone 19 |
How to evolve Cleffa into Clefairy (high friendship)
Cleffa evolves the next time it levels up once its friendship is high enough. Several actions raise that value at the same time, so you can stack them to speed things along.
Note: In Scarlet and Violet you can buy a Soothe Bell at the Delibird Presents stores in Mesagoza, Levincia, and Cascarrafa. Battling also adds friendship, but Cleffa is fragile, so leaning on walking and items is safer.

Where to catch Clefairy
Because Cleffa does not appear in the Generation I games, catching Clefairy directly is your only option there. It also shows up in plenty of newer titles if you would rather skip the friendship grind.
| Game | Locations |
|---|---|
| Let’s Go Pikachu and Let’s Go Eevee | Mt. Moon |
| Sword and Shield | Giant’s Cap, Hammerlocke Hills, Motostoke Riverbank, Rolling Fields, Lake of Outrage, Bridge Field; Isle of Armor: Soothing Wetlands, Fields of Honor, Forest of Focus, Snowslide Slope, Frostpoint Field |
|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l | Mt. Coronet, Trophy Garden |
| Legends: Arceus | Cobalt Coastlands (mass outbreaks), Coronet Highlands (Fabled Spring) |
| Scarlet and Violet | Indigo Disk DLC: Reveler’s Road, Oni’s Maw, Infernal Pass, Kitakami Halls, Crystal Pool |
| Legends: Z-A | Jaune District (Wild Zone 19) |
In Scarlet and Violet, Clefairy is part of the Teal Mask Kitakami area and also appears in 3★ Tera Raids at around level 35. It briefly had a Mass Outbreak across Paldea and Kitakami in late 2023 that raised its spawn rate, which let players catch one without the DLC.
How to evolve Clefairy into Clefable with a Moon Stone
Clefairy evolves into Clefable the moment you apply a Moon Stone. There is no level requirement, so the only real task is tracking one down.
Tip: Item-based evolutions like this often cut off level-up moves on the evolved form. Teach Clefairy any moves you want from its learnset before applying the stone, since you cannot undo the change.
Where to find a Moon Stone
| Game | How to get a Moon Stone |
|---|---|
| Let’s Go Pikachu and Let’s Go Eevee | Hidden recurring item in Mt. Moon and Saffron City |
| Sword and Shield | Pickup ability, the Digging Duo in Bridge Field, Poké Job rewards (tiers V, VI, IX); wild Cleffa, Clefairy, Clefable, and Lunatone hold one 5% of the time |
|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l | Grand Underground; wild Cleffa, Clefairy, and Lunatone hold one 5% of the time |
| Legends: Arceus | Trading post, Ginkgo Guild cart, space-time distortions, and Ursaluna digs |
| Scarlet and Violet | Porto Marinada auction, a sparkling overworld item in Asado Desert, Pickup ability |
| Legends: Z-A | Bleu Plaza after finishing Side Mission 100 |

What evolving gains you
Clefable is a clear step up in raw numbers. The jump adds 160 to its base stat total, spread across every stat, which means more bulk and stronger offense. Both forms stay weak to Poison and Steel, resist Fighting, Bug, and Dark, and take zero damage from Dragon, which makes them dependable answers to Dragon-types.
| Stat | Clefairy | Clefable |
|---|---|---|
| HP | 70 | 95 |
| Attack | 45 | 70 |
| Defense | 48 | 73 |
| Sp. Atk | 60 | 95 |
| Sp. Def | 65 | 90 |
| Speed | 35 | 60 |
| Total | 323 | 483 |
Where to catch Clefable
If you would rather grab a fully evolved Clefable in the wild, it appears in a handful of games. As a final-stage Pokémon, it can shrug off weaker balls, so bring Ultra Balls before you try.
| Game | Locations |
|---|---|
| Let’s Go Pikachu and Let’s Go Eevee | Mt. Moon |
| Sword and Shield | Hammerlocke Hills, Lake of Outrage, Motostoke Riverbank, Bridge Field, Rolling Fields; Isle of Armor: Fields of Honor, Forest of Focus, Ballimere Lake, Frigid Sea, Snowslide Slope |
| Legends: Arceus | Alpha wanders Coronet Highlands (Fabled Spring) at night |
| Legends: Z-A | Centrico Plaza (Alpha in Wild Zone 20) |
Evolving Clefairy in Pokémon Go
Pokémon Go swaps the friendship and stone requirements for Candy. Cleffa evolves into Clefairy for 25 Cleffa Candy, and Clefairy evolves into Clefable for 50 Candy. Finding the line is mostly down to luck, since you may go days or weeks without a spawn, so catch as many as you can whenever they show up.
